- The distance between Waimate, New Zealand and Cook, South Australia, Australia is approximately 3,853 km or 2,394 mi.
- To reach Waimate in this distance one would set out from Cook, South Australia bearing 125.6° or SE and follow the great circles arc to approach Waimate bearing 99.9° or E .
- Waimate has a marine west coast climate (Cfb) whereas Cook, South Australia has a mid-latitude cool desert climate (BWk).
- The average annual temperature is 6.3 °C (11.4°F) cooler.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 2.9 °C (5.2°F) less in Waimate. The continentality subtype is barely hyperoceanic as opposed to truly oceanic.
- Total annual precipitation averages 459.7 mm (18.1 in) more which is equivalent to 459.7 l/m² (11.28 US gal/ft²) or 4,597,000 l/ha (491,450 US gal/ac) more. About 3 3/5 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 14° lower in Waimate than in Cook, South Australia.
